## Build Provenance: Lanepost Autocomplete Widget

Every release of the Lanepost address autocomplete widget is built in a hermetic pipeline with pinned dependencies and a signed attestation covering source revision, builder identity, and input digests. Security reviewers should confirm the attestation chain terminates at the Ferngate root key before approving distribution. The attested build token for the current release appears below.

session token of kahag-bawip = htk6_729d08

## Watchdog basics

The Brimfell kiosk shell runs a watchdog that restarts any plugin unresponsive for 12 seconds. Plugins must answer the heartbeat ping on the shared bus; no answer, no mercy. Don't block the main loop during asset loads — spawn a worker. Crash loops (three restarts in one minute) quarantine your plugin until the kiosk reboots. Before submitting to the Brimfell partner portal, every plugin bundle must be signed. Sign your bundle with the key below.

release key, bagep-baduf: bky6_EivfFP

## Configuration

Quick note from this week's sync: the Fernwell query planner regression is back. Queries with nested joins on the `ledger_events` table are falling off the fast path again. Until the Quillbrook team ships the fix, we're pinning the planner to v2 via config. Set `PLANNER_COMPAT_MODE=legacy` in your env and restart. The planner stats endpoint also needs auth now, so add the credential below.

secret setting of taduf-bahip: COURIER_KEY5=49c55

## Further Reading: Roles and Permissions

New to the Mossgate wiki? Access here is role-based, and yes, it bites everyone at least once. Contractors land in the `drafter` role by default: you can edit most spaces but not publish to the Harborline customer docs. If a page looks read-only, that's roles, not a bug — ask your team lead to bump you rather than filing a ticket. The full role matrix and request process are documented on the internal page right below.

wiki page, kahog-hahig: https://vault.zemvargrid.internal/display/deploy/repo/settings/merge_requests/job/settings/6f3b933774dbc5320a4daa18